The Football World Association FIFA has intervened in the investigations regarding the chaos during the opening match of the Olympic Tournament between Argentina and Morocco. A integrity expert is to support the investigations, as FIFA announced. It concerns possible violations of FIFA regulations. The Olympic organisers had previously announced that they would look into the matter.

The match against Morocco in Saint-Étienne had ended chaotically for Argentina. In the 16th minute of stoppage time, Argentina scored the supposed equaliser at 2:2. However, Moroccan fans stormed the pitch in anger over the long stoppage time, preventing further play. For a long time, it was unclear whether the game had been ended or only interrupted. Additionally, the goal for 2:2 was reviewed on video for a possible offside position.

After nearly two hours, the teams returned to the field, referee Glenn Nyberg took back the 2:2 based on the video images and let the remaining three minutes be played. The 2:1 win for Morocco was then confirmed.
